Attic fan replacement services involve removing an outdated or malfunctioning attic fan and installing a new unit to improve attic ventilation. These services ensure that the fan operates efficiently, helping to regulate temperature and moisture levels in the attic space. Proper installation by experienced contractors guarantees that the new fan functions correctly, providing continuous airflow that can help prevent issues related to poor ventilation.

Replacing an attic fan can address several common problems homeowners face. When an attic fan stops working or becomes noisy, it can lead to excessive heat buildup and increased cooling costs during warmer months. Inadequate ventilation may also cause moisture buildup, which can promote mold growth and damage roof structures over time. Upgrading to a new, properly functioning attic fan can help mitigate these issues, promoting a healthier and more energy-efficient home.

The overview below groups typical Attic Fan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- minor attic fan replacements or repairs typ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the fan type and accessibility.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this spectrum.

Full Attic Fan Replacement - replacing an entire attic fan unit generally costs $600-$1,200. Most local contractors handle these standard projects within this range, though larger or more complex installations can be more expensive.

Complex or Custom Installations - larger or customized attic fan projects can range from $1,200 to $2,500 or more. These are less common and typically involve additional modifications or specialized equipment, pushing costs higher.

Large-Scale or Multiple Fan Projects - installing multiple attic fans or undertaking extensive upgrades can exceed $2,500, with some larger projects reaching $5,000 or beyond. Such jobs are less frequent and usually involve significant structural or electrical work.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

How do I know if my attic fan needs to be replaced? Signs such as unusual noises, decreased airflow, or frequent malfunctions may indicate that an attic fan needs replacement. Consulting with a local contractor can help determine if a replacement is necessary.

What are common reasons to replace an attic fan? Attic fans may need replacing due to age, persistent mechanical issues, or inefficiency that affects ventilation performance. A professional assessment can clarify if replacement is the best option.

Can a new attic fan improve ventilation in my home? Yes, installing a modern attic fan can enhance attic ventilation, helping to regulate temperature and moisture levels more effectively when handled by experienced service providers.

What should I consider when choosing a new attic fan? Factors such as size, airflow capacity, and compatibility with existing vents are important. Local contractors can recommend options suited to specific attic sizes and needs.

How do service providers handle attic fan replacements? Local contractors typically remove the old unit, prepare the mounting area, and install the new fan securely, ensuring proper operation and ventilation performance.
